Commercial Land Clearing in Atlanta, GA
Commercial land clearing services involve the removal of trees, brush, debris, and other obstacles from a property to prepare it for development, construction, or landscaping projects. These services are commonly requested for projects such as building sites, parking lots, utility installations, or large-scale landscaping efforts.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ing required, the types of vegetation or materials involved, and any regulations or permits needed before beginning work.
Before requesting land clearing services, property owners should consider the size and condition of the land, the presence of any protected or regulated trees, and the intended future use of the property. Clear communication about project goals and site conditions can help ensure the work meets expectations and complies with local guidelines. Proper planning and understanding of the process can facilitate a smooth transition from land preparation to the next phase of development.

Common Commercial Land Clearing Jobs
Commercial Land Clearing - prepares large plots of land for development or construction projects.
Tree and Brush Removal - clears overgrown vegetation to create safer, accessible spaces.
Stump Grinding - removes tree stumps to improve land usability and prevent hazards.
Site Demolition - clears existing structures to make way for new building projects.
Lot Clearing for Development - levels and cleans land to meet zoning and building requirements.
Vegetation Management - maintains cleared land to prevent overgrowth and ensure safety.
Commercial Land Clearing Questions
What types of land are suitable for clearing services? Commercial land clearing is typically used on undeveloped or overgrown properties to prepare for construction or development projects.
What equipment is used for land cl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ers are commonly used to efficiently remove trees, brush, and debris.
Are permits required for land clearing projects? Permit requirements vary by location; it is advisable to check local regulations before beginning a project.
What are common reasons for clearing commercial land? Land clearing is often performed to create building sites, improve access, or prepare land for landscaping and development.
